Start by thoroughly preparing the strawberries. Place them in a large bowl or colander and rinse under cold running water, gently moving the fruit with your hands to remove sand and dirt. Then, pat them dry with a paper towel. Using a small, sharp knife, remove the green stems from each strawberry by making a conical cut around the base of the leaves.

- Natural Greek yogurt (10% fat) 500 g
- Fresh strawberries 300 g
- wildflower honey 30 g
- Vanilla extract 5 g
- Lemon juice 15 ml

Preparation steps
Preparation of Strawberry Mousse
Transfer the cleaned strawberries to a medium-sized bowl. Using a fork or a potato masher, mash the fruit into a pulp. You don't need to make it perfectly smooth – leaving smaller and larger pieces of fruit will give the yogurt a more interesting texture. The goal is to achieve the consistency of a thick sauce with noticeable pieces of strawberries.
Transfer the crushed strawberries to a small saucepan with a thick bottom. Add honey and freshly squeezed lemon juice. Heat the mixture over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ally with a wooden spoon to prevent the puree from burning. Cook for about 5-7 minutes. You will notice that the puree will start to gently bubble, thicken, and take on a more intense ruby color.
Remove the saucepan from the heat and pour the hot strawberry puree into a clean bowl. Leave it on the kitchen counter to cool completely (about 20-30 minutes). When it reaches room temperature, place the bowl in the refrigerator for an additional 15 minutes to ensure the puree is well chilled. This step is absolutely essential!
Combining Ingredients and Finalizing
While the strawberry puree cools, prepare the yogurt base. Transfer the entire portion of thick Greek yogurt to a large bowl. Add the vanilla extract. Using a silicone spatula or spoon, gently mix the yogurt with the vanilla, making a few slow movements, just to combine the ingredients. Do not whip it or mix too vigorously.
Take the completely chilled strawberry mousse out of the fridge. Add it to the bowl with yogurt. Now, using a spatula, gently start to combine both ingredients. Make slow, folding motions from the bottom of the bowl upwards, as if you were 'folding' the batter. Mix only 4-5 times to create a beautiful marbled pattern with visible streaks of mousse and white yogurt. Avoid completely mixing it into a uniform pink color.
Serving
Transfer the prepared yogurt to four bowls, cups, or glasses. If you want, you can serve it right away. However, for the best effect, cover the containers and place the yogurt in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es. This will allow the flavors to meld perfectly, and the yogurt will thicken even more.
Just before serving, decorate the yogurt. Generously sprinkle each portion with crunchy granola, which will add a wonderful texture. Top with a few fresh mint leaves for color and a refreshing aroma. You can also add a few slices of fresh strawberry. Serve immediately after decorating to keep the granola crunchy.

Serve the yogurt in clear glasses or bowls to showcase the beautiful marbled pattern. You can top it with fresh slices of strawberries, blueberries, or other favorite fruits. For extra sweetness, drizzle a little maple syrup over the top or sprinkle with toasted almond flakes.
Store yogurt in a tightly sealed container (e.g., a jar) in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Remember that over time, a little whey may separate – this is a natural occurrence, just gently stir it before serving. Do not freeze prepared yogurt, as it will change its creamy texture after thawing.
